Most importantly, it needs to be specified that plasterboard or drywall is a panel of material which is typically pushed between a backer and also a facer. The product includes calcium sulphate dihydrate or plaster and is made use of planned of both ceilings as well as interior wall surfaces. As a whole, a plasterboarding ceiling system is mainly used in residential buildings due to a large range of factors. These factors include its cost efficiency, being simple to mount in addition to its ability to boost the visual appeal of a property. Among one of the most important benefits provided by plasterboarding a ceiling is the ability to hide things such as electrical wiring and also solutions over the ceiling while likewise making it possible for sufficient room to fit insulation materials in the ceiling attic rooms.

Plasterboard is included to help both developers as well as home builders to meet structure laws for a variety of stuffs. These includes acoustic insulation, fire protection in addition to thermal performance. It's additionally able to control condensation as well as possible damage in areas of high moisture.

When selecting plasterboard for your ceiling, there's a demand to recognize why you wish to carry out this project, before buying decision. There are numerous sorts of plasterboard readily available out there today which each having its own special function. For example, there are plasterboard that offer fire efficiency, acoustic or audio performance, thermal performance, impact resistance, vapour, moisture and also water resistance and many more. Selecting the one the completely suits your needs will certainly go a lengthy to make certain that you acquire complete gain from your financial investment.

Do you require to skim a plasterboard ceiling?

To get going, we'll need to consider exactly what skimming is. This is merely a technique of plastering which has to do with the application of a slim layer to walls to permit the smooth surface area essential for paint or decorating. It can either be usage as a plasterboard cover or used on an existing plaster coating depending on the situation. It must, nevertheless, be specified that a skimmed surface is not the simplest of tasks and also ought to just be done by a trained professional who possesses substantial years of experience as a plasterer. As a result of the similarities, skimming is normally misinterpreted for smudging however they're in fact miles apart. Standard plastering includes a complicated procedure that includes 3 different coats of plaster-- which all calls for time to completely dry prior to the next coat can be applied. With higher need and also tighter timetable, time has actually obtained a great deal much more priceless as well as plastering has actually advanced to satisfy the brand-new expectations. With a skim plaster, there's only a single coat to apply that makes the work of a plasterer a lot easier as it can currently be completed within a portion of the time that was when called for. So, is it essential to skim a plasterboard ceiling?

 

Well, it depends. If the existing plaster wall is in a good condition (still smooth as well as with no major splits or chips), then skimming is not actually necessary. In the event whereby you've currently affixed plasterboard or drylining, the alternative you have entails either paint or decorating directly onto the board or utilizing a layer of skim plaster for the ending up. Nonetheless, skimming has a tendency to be a extra prominent choice because of its premium finish as well as addition of an extra sound proofing layer.

 

What Affects the Price of placing in Plasterboard ceilings?

Setting up a plasterboard on your ceiling features a number of advantages. Not only does it improve your residential or commercial property and also has a reduced atmosphere impact, however it's additionally simple to fix, fire resistant as well as assists to hide great deals of stuff-- making it a truly a wise financial investment. If you're wanting to have this done, then you 'd likewise probably want to know simply just how much it'll set you back to get your job over the line. Sadly, when it involves mounting plasterboard on a ceiling, you will not have the ability to get specific price quote as the last price is usually influenced by a number of points. In this article, we're mosting likely to think about some of the factors that can have a fantastic impact on the final expense of installing plasterboard ceiling.

  • Dimension. This is a quite straightforward reasoning-- when the work is bigger, the overall cost increases. Nevertheless, the price per square metre will certainly decrease which means that the cost of gluing a little ceiling room will certainly set you back even more per square metre than the cost of plastering a bigger ceiling space per square metre.
  • Materials. There are many different types of plasterboard readily available on the market. Hence, the type you select will additionally influence the last expense of the project. If you require a fire resistant, acoustic or various other kinds of specialist plasterboard, you can expect to pay higher than common plasterboards.
  • Area. Much like lots of other house enhancement projects, the expense of plastering ceiling varies significantly throughout the UK. Places such as London and also the South East have the greatest costs due to the high requirement of living as well as greater needs.

how to cut plasterboard ceiling?

Cutting a plasterboard is a relatively simple process requiring only some basic tools. Unfortunately, the lack of knowledge serves as big deterrent for many people who wishes to put it to good use. Plasterboard can actually be sawn using an ordinary timber saw that’s fine-toothed to get a cleaner edge. However, the basic tools you may also need includes a sharp knife (Stanley Knife), pencil, a fine sandpaper, a straight edge and measurement tape as well as a wall board saw. Let’s have a look at the cutting process!

✓ Firstly, you need to put the plasterboard sheet flat on a firm surface.

✓ Use the tape measurement to measure the cut you wish to make.

✓ With the help of a pencil, simply mark out the part you wish to cut on the plasterboard’s front side.

✓ Once marked, place a spirited level over the marked spot on the plasterboard sheet you want to cut.

✓ Cut a shallow mark into the plasterboard sheet using the Stanley Knife to cut along the edge.

✓ The cut should be slow and gradual to ensure you do not wander off the edge of the marked area.

✓ Once the shallow cut has been made, turn the plasterboard sheet on its edge and deliver a quick and sharp push towards the plasterboard’s back and on one side of the cut.

✓ Place the plasterboard sheet backing against a flat surface ensuring the line of the cut is over an edge. Once done, give a quick and sharp push towards the back of the plasterboard sheet and on the part of the board is reaches beyond the edge.

✓ Using a fine sandpaper, remove all forms of paper burrs.

The process of cutting plasterboard requires a lot of practice. If you lack the training and experience, the cutting process is best left to a proficient professional who can guarantee the best results the first time and save you some additional costs due to potential damages.

how to plasterboard a ceiling?

Installing a plasterboard to a ceiling is not the easiest of tasks, and even though it can be done by one person, it’s usually a lot easier when done by two people. If you’re an experienced DIYer, this task becomes a lot easier to undertake, with both confidence and patience needed to ensure a successful outcome. If you lack these essential attributes, we’d strongly recommend you call in a reliable professional who can guarantee the best results for help. In this guide, we’re going to take you through the processes involved to plasterboard your ceiling. Let’s take a look!

✓ Take a measurement of your ceiling. Knowing the length and width of your room is crucial here. You have nothing to worry about if it’s not a perfect square as that’ll only mean more cutting.

✓ Make the necessary plasterboard cuts. Cut the plasterboard sheet with a utility knife in accordance to ceiling space measured.

✓ Remove existing plaster. Once done, examine the trusses and beams to ensure they’re still in a great condition before you proceed. Also, make sure there’s no loose plaster that can compromise your new installation.

✓ Apply construction adhesive. For a better fit, you’d have to apply adhesive along the beams while also avoiding the edges as this could affect your screw placement.

✓ Start in a level corner. You have to start the installation from the most level corner.

✓ Work along the outside edges. Secure it using a screw along the outside edge. This will make your plasterboard held to your ceiling perfectly. It won’t bend or break as your proceed with the installation.

✓ Complete the installation. Install the plasterboard on your entire ceiling and complete the installation by taping the seams and plastering for a smooth surface.
